RD off the top of my head, hopefully accurate.
Reds are tough to play in a silent game. I realized their limitations after my last try. Having analyzed the map at the onset, poor Brek was a sitting duck. I hired a high priestess on four, divined Krynn on six, and moved on seven. I know the dragons can recon an entire region in two turns flying around, but I wanted the element of surprise. I decided to turn my weaknesses into strengths, and took a baron adept and influence with my customization. Didnt work out as the adept failed the rite five times. Is that a record? After invading Krynn early and grabbing my ESO, i was positioned with an army over 100,000, three top emmies, five barons, and my second power three, as my first had perished taking Brek’s city again. Think it was turn 10 i lost 2 barons in a village to early kidnap, which keyed me in that the UN was watching. He had not made a move on me yet, but that signaled his intentions.
Just as krynn seemed under control, Canticar made a great move, which I never recovered from. He invaded perfectly, lots of hidden emmies, a little army while i was in Krynn. While the dragons are severely limited on food, they are not limited on flight. Flew back home to Zanthia, jumped on five or six pops that Canticar had taken, took I think 3 of his emmies in the process, but lost Krynn. Finally had a stroke of luck finding hidden DU cap after six turns of searching. Three level four agents and at least two patrols, the hidden cap was one of four spaces in Krynn I had not searched.
Total control of Zanthia was quickly followed by Krynn. Defense of Stormgate was only about 85,000, so i made the next part of the plan. Take Stormgate and pick a region that seemed vulnerable. I moved all emmies to the south of Zanthia, and moved on Stormgate. I knew that would invoke the Pirate, and having played in the game Acerark had won as the PI, i figured i better win quick. Analyzed the board best as I could, helped greatly by a palantir and scroll. What an advantage being able to look at four pops far away. I could see the turmoil in Untamed through regional reports, and had been watching the three regions go back and forth a bit (untamed,pellinor, and mythgar). The turn i moved on Stormgate, Pellinor had shifted back to Total control for LI i think, and the city in Mythgar had become AM cap. I figured AM was weaker, had a weak capital, so I flooded Mythgar. Unfortunately, so did the Ty and AM. With all those armies around, i thought it was not going to be long before I lost a ton of emmies. Also, think it was this turn UN showed his colors, and PI of course came into Krynn. The little I had left in Krynn was defenseless. I second guess moving into Mythgar, as PI was Natural target having upset him, but he had been left alone for about 20 turns, lived on the water, and comes with a hidden cap. Triumvia was an option, but Demon had plenty of time to develop as well, so I was hoping to catch a war torn region by surprise. I knew if I didnt win now it was over for me. Quick meaningless fight with the TY, quick cap of AM capital which got me up to substantial in Mythgar for one turn, and at the same time I was losing Krynn. It was over at this point as UN was moving in quickly. Hasty retreat back to Krynn to provide targets for the UN and PI to capture, and I didn't do much thereafter. Got my power five wizard, and the one turn i needed him for dispel dome, when i was sitting on a UN town with five ridiculously high agents, like 18 and above, i forgot to cast the spell. Aaaaargh! That was my last hope. They picked me apart as soon as he found my hidden cap in Krynn.
My plan was to win fast or go out having fun, and well, it was fun at least. Thanks Canticar for ruining the plan, Acererak and Painted for kidnapping all my stuff, and congrats and well played to all!

Congratulations to all the participants in the 2019 Alamaze Championship:
Champion: The Painted Man Ruling The Underworld
Silver: Acererak's Pirates
Bronze: Eregnon's Rangers
The Painted Man has offered to sponsor a game with at least six new players as a way to spend his winnings and promote Alamaze to the unenlightened.
Six new players in the same game with six experienced players each mentoring will have no setup fee for all, as well as a free month for the new players.
Such is the grace of the Champion of Alamaze, the one they call, The Painted Man.
